Quicko Java SDK
This Java SDK provides the digital infrastructure required to build and scale any fintech application in banking, savings, and financial wellness. This package supports the API version 3.0.

Marketstack API Provides Lightweight, Cost-Effective Access to Stock Data
The Marketstack API was originally launched as a cost-effective alternative to Yahoo Finance. It is now one of the most popular solutions for real-time, intraday, and historical stock market data. It supports over 125,000 stock tickers from 72 stock exchanges across the globe.
Why APIs Help Programmers Become Ideal Traders
Algorithmic trading can be an effective, systematic way to manage and allocate risk across any number of markets. With the use of APIs such as FXCM's Trading API, programmers can set up algorithmic trading systems that help remove the potential for human error while completing trades automatically.
Google Cloud Platform Releases Billing API
One of the key benefits that the cloud brings to developers is the promise of reducing the cost of hosting applications. "Pay per use" is mentioned by every cloud vendor, but that by itself is not a magic wand by which the bills get reduced. A typical pattern is to observe monthly bills, see which services ended up being costly, then look at re-architecting bits and pieces of the application. Google Cloud Platform, which is fast becoming a strong alternative to Amazon Web Services, wants to make the task easier by providing a billing API that provides programmatic access to your daily Google Cloud Platform usage and cost estimates.
